<p><strong>Your New Role</strong></p>
<p>The role of the School Chaplain/Student Wellbeing Officer is to: </p>
<ul>
<li>Provide support for the holistic wellbeing of students </li>
<li>Help to foster positive key interpersonal relationships within the school (inc. student-staff, student-student, and home-staff) </li>
<li>Liaise with community service organisations when required </li>
<li>Create opportunities for the social and emotional development of students. </li>
<li>Enhance student engagement with the parish and broader community. </li>
<li>Support pastoral care initiatives as requested.</li>
</ul>

<p><strong>Essential Criteria</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>Demonstrate Christian values when engaging with children, parents, staff and the general public.</li>
<li>Demonstrate the ability to perform the role as outlined by the National School Wellbeing Program. </li>
<li>Have an understanding of childhood development and the issues pertinent to children/young people</li>
<li>Have the confidence, ability and experience to communicate and work with children/young people. </li>
<li>Implement a student focused approach when working with key stakeholders. </li>
<li>Demonstrate the ability to work consistently and positively within a team. </li>
<li>Ensure that timely records are maintained on the service provided to the school. </li>
<li>Meet the NSWP’s minimum qualification requirements (a Certificate IV in Mental Health or Community Services or equivalent</li>
<li>Experience in making appropriate referrals, providing pastoral care, and/or experience working with youth.</li>
<li>NSW Working with Children Check</li>
<li>Successful Candidate to undertake a National Criminal History Check</li>
<li>Accreditation for Support Staff in a Catholic School (Category A,<a href="https://cedww.app.lumapps.com/intranet/evangelisation-religious-education/work-teach-lead" rel="nofollow"> </a><a href="https://docs.google.com/document/d/1aCbIP5U7RUVpmXSRFNJjPniiJAxX9Kc7W7RNmEFGV8s/edit?usp=sharing" rel="nofollow"><u>Accreditation to Work Teach and Lead in Systemic Catholic Schools,</u></a> Catholic Education Diocese of Wagga Wagga) or willing to achieve.</li>
</ul>
